National city placement

According to ACS 5-Year Estimates, Saint Michael, AK sits among US cities with one of the lowest household incomes among US cities, on a village-scale population base, across a single-ZIP footprint.

19th pct
household income vs 25,278 US cities
401
city population (Census)
1
USPS ZIP codes covered
$53,750
avg ZIP median income

Income percentile ranks this city's average ZIP median household income against 25,278 US cities with ACS income on at least one ZIP. Scale and ZIP-spread words come from Census population and USPS ZIP coverage.

Lower-income footing on only 1 ZIP ($53,750 average) · poverty 20.0%. The primary code (99659) carries the ACS household fields that matter.

Owner-occupancy sits in a mixed band (68.4%) - check the ZIP page's tenure split before treating Saint Michael as a pure owner town.

Within Alaska, Tanacross is the closest lower-income city and Talkeetna the closest higher-income city by average ZIP household income. Their 1 and 1 ZIP footprints are the immediate statewide comparison set for Saint Michael.

Census ZBP business roll-up

Sparse ZBP book inside single-ZIP Saint Michael

Citywide ZBP: 3 establishments, 34 employees , annual payroll $1,434k (~7 establishments per 1,000 residents) across 1 of 1 ZIPs. Peak business ZIP 99659 (3 units) .
